Grab and Get hold of

Grab

Grab verb - To take physical control or possession of (something) suddenly or forcibly.

Get hold of and grab are semantically related in get one's hands on topic. In some cases you can use "Get hold of" instead a verb "Grab".

Get hold of

Get hold of verb - Get into one's hands, take physically.

Grab and get hold of are semantically related in get topic. You can use "Grab" instead a verb "Get hold of", if it concerns topics such as acquire, accept delivery of something, have or obtain, obtain or receive.
